SONG CAM SHIPYARDS COMPANY 2.1 Overview of the company Damen - Song Cam Shipyards Company was founded on August 2010 with primary construction complete , it is the latest addition to the Damen Shipyards Group The yard is Damen’s first formal Joint Venture yard in Vietnam and will be the preferred production location for Damen tug and workboats up to 60 meters long Damen Song Cam Shipyard is a joint venture between Damen in the Netherlands (70%) and Song Cam Shipyard, member of SBIC (30%) and based in Haiphong Since the introduction of the modular shipbuilding concept, Damen has delivered more than 6,000 vessels Today, Damen Shipyards Group operates in many shipbuilding sectors and has gained a prominent and trusted standing throughout the world With a global workforce numbering more than 9,000 , Damen builds a wide variety of standard hulls for stock at dedicated shipyards in strategic locations Production capacity is up to 180 vessels per year Damen - Song Cam Shipyards Company delivers up to 40 workboats per year In fact, they have built more than 6000 ships since 1969 And because they maintain an average stock of 200 hulls, some already with basic outfitting, they can guarantee quick delivery times 2.2 Company’s Organization Student: Nguyen Thi Huyen Class: English 17.03 Supervisor: Dinh Thi Phuong Anh M.A CHAPTER ANALYSIS OF FINDINGS AND RECOMMENDATIONS 3.1 Analysis of Findings 3.1.1 Growing use of email Together with the development of the Internet in all over the world in recent years, email has become an important medium of communication In the research called Topline Summary Media Consumption carried out by Online Publisher Association (OPA), it is found that email is currently a dominant/top mean of media to people on work who spend 34% of their time for media on emailing The media here includes television, magazine, radio, and newspaper TNS, a market research company in Vietnam has also studied the using of the Internet in Vietnam They find that one-third of the Vietnamese families in cities are using email and this trend seems to grow more strongly in next years Nokia, a world’s famous mobile phone manufacturer has already pointed out that the young are increasingly in fond of sending emails through their phone This example once again shows the increasingly important role of email in today’s life 3.1.2 Using email for marketing purposes Since email is used more and more widely, it is definitely understandable why many businessman are trying to make full use of email for their business purposes This is the reason why email-marketing was bom So what is email-marketing, and how it is used currently? marketing tool also contains some disadvantages which will be discussed in the next part of the report 3.1.4 Drawbacks of email marketing The most obvious disadvantage to email marketing is the possibility of having marketing emails viewed as spam This is a very important problem because it could lead an email marketing campaign to nothing since email recipients not pay any attention to the marketing email at all Each day Internet users are fed up with receiving unsolicited emails serving as advertisements The appearance of these mails in their mail box really irritate them since it makes the mail box become unclear and confusing This problem has reached epic proportions and the Student: Nguyen Thi Huyen 14 Class: English 17.03 Supervisor: Dinh Thi Phuong Anh M.A abundance of spam infiltrating the email boxes of innocent Internet users has to be cautious and suspicious about any email they receive which is unsolicited and appears to be promoting a particular product or service As a result, they may liken all sorts of marketing mails to be spam, and not pay any attention to a real marketing mail, which may be useful to them in some extend Marketing by email also contains legal risks If marketers send mails without the permission of the recipients, they will be fined by the authority This is a serious problem, therefore being careful in building the recipient list and asking for their subscription is really important Furthermore, the delivery of emails is also an issue In many cases, it is hard to deliver marketing emails successfully because of technical problems Emails which contain subject lines or content which appear to be similar to spam may be automatically transferred to a spam email folder by the email system 3.1.4.1 Responses on email company’s circumstances 3.2 Recommendations on a Good Email Marketing Strategy 3.2.1 Building an email address list with permissions of recipients It is necessary to note that in this research only existing/ current customers of the company were studied, not potential ones, therefore, with such a relatively small company size, the number of these customers may be not very large Moreover, most of the customers of Damen-Song Cam Shipyards Companyare businesses which have been in relationship with the company for long With these two reasons, it is highly recommended that the company directly contact with its customers for info mail addresses, and also permission for Damen-Song Cam Shipyards Companyto send emails to them Doing this is rather time- costing, however, the quality of email address list is higher in return because the company can collect exactly targeted customers Then there will be more chance for Damen-Song Cam Shipyards Company’semails to be noticed by its clients Moreover , it is obvious that a good email list must get permission of recipients, otherwise the sent mails will be considered as spam which is highly possible to be ignored, or even annoys recipients Moreover, sending spam emails is illegal to the law of Vietnam The Government has already put some law about this into reality According to the Decree No 90/2008/NDCP by the Government, individuals or organizations who break the law could be fined up to VND 100 millions Then asking for permission is not only important to get attention of readers but also related to legislative field, so doing this is highly recommended Student: Nguyen Thi Huyen 19 Class: English 17.03 Supervisor: Dinh Thi Phuong Anh M.A 3.2.2 Sending informative emails Studying the customer base of the Damen-Song Cam Shipyards
